Checklist Items (23)
Prepare for installation
Gather necessary tools, turn off power, and protect the work area.
Gather tools and materials
Collect measuring tape, pencil, stud finder, ladder, drop cloth, medallion, fixture, screwdriver, wire strippers, wire nuts, electrical tape, adhesive, safety glasses, and mask.
Turn off power at breaker
Locate the circuit breaker for the light fixture and switch it off to ensure safety.
Verify power is off
Use a non-contact voltage tester on the fixture wires to confirm no electricity is present.
Lay drop cloth
Place a drop cloth or old sheet beneath the work area to catch debris and protect flooring.
Remove existing light fixture
Take down the current fixture to expose the electrical box and wiring.
Remove bulbs and shades
Unscrew any light bulbs and remove decorative shades or covers.
Unscrew fixture mounting
Loosen the mounting screws or nuts that hold the fixture to the electrical box.
Disconnect wires
Untwist wire nuts and separate the fixture wires from the house wires, noting which is hot, neutral, and ground.
Prepare ceiling opening for medallion
Measure and mark the area where the medallion will sit, making any necessary adjustments to the opening.
Measure medallion diameter
Measure the outer diameter of the medallion to determine the required opening size.
Mark outline on ceiling
Using a pencil, trace the medallion's outline on the ceiling centered over the electrical box.
Cut opening if needed
If the medallion requires a recessed fit, carefully cut along the outline with a drywall saw, staying within the lines.
Clean debris
Remove any dust or drywall particles from the opening and surrounding area to ensure a clean surface for adhesion.
Install the ceiling medallion
Apply adhesive, position the medallion, secure it, and allow it to set.
Apply construction adhesive
Apply a continuous bead of construction adhesive or caulk to the back of the medallion, focusing on the outer edge and any decorative recesses.
Position the medallion
Press the medallion onto the ceiling, aligning it with the marked outline and ensuring it sits flush.
Secure with screws (if needed)
For larger medallions, insert finishing screws through the medallion into the joists or blocking, then cover screw heads with filler.
Wipe excess adhesive
Before the adhesive skins over, wipe away any squeeze-out with a damp cloth to keep the front clean.
Allow adhesive to cure
Follow the manufacturer's recommended cure time (usually 24 hours) before proceeding with wiring or fixture installation.
Wire the light fixture to the medallion
Prepare and connect the fixture's wires to the house wiring, observing proper polarity and grounding.
Strip wire ends
Use wire strippers to expose about 3/4 inch of copper on each fixture wire (hot, neutral, ground).
Connect ground wire
Twist the fixture's ground wire (bare or green) with the house ground wire, secure with a wire nut, and wrap with electrical tape.
Connect neutral wire
Twist the fixture's neutral wire (usually white) with the house neutral wire, secure with a wire nut, and tape.
Connect hot wire
Twist the fixture's hot wire (usually black or red) with the house hot wire, secure with a wire nut, and tape.
Finish installation and test the light
Mount the fixture to the medallion, install bulbs, restore power, and verify operation.
Attach fixture to medallion
Secure the fixture's mounting strap or bar to the medallion using the provided screws, ensuring it is centered and stable.
Install bulbs and shades
Screw in the appropriate light bulbs and reattach any shades or decorative covers.
Restore power and test
Turn the breaker back on, then flip the light switch to confirm the fixture illuminates properly.
